#119878, "felpro headgasket reusable?"


          

its a MLS HG, only has 6000 miles on it, and im swaping my head onto jon's(greenhrcgs's) eclipse, and dont want to have to buy another one if this one is still new... it was used with head studs, and will be using them again, so any thoughts?

Originally posted by thedawg
No head gasket is reusable, I don't care if it's made of solid gold.


Not true. Some of my professional drag racing friends re-use their Cometic head gaskets quite often, as long as it's not damaged. One of them runs low 8's in his 3500 lb Challenger spraying a 400-shot of Nitrous and is one of the top Xtreme Street NMCA contenders. Not a 420A by far, but goes to show that you CAN re-use some gaskets.

Ofcoarse if you're unsure, replace it. It NEVER hurts to use a new gasket.

I was referring to 420a HG's, sorry I didn't specify. They have thin sheets of metal that crush, and there's considerable play in the holes so it'd be tough to line up twice.

I'm sure some non-MLS gaskets would be infinitely reusable, but why risk $40 on a $1000 engine build? If money's that tight, that should be the warning sign maybe you're not in the right hobby.

It's like reusing some rubber gaskets, sure they may look fine until they leak in a few months and you have to tear it down again. emoji
